#463bb5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#463bb5 is composed of 27.5% red, 23.1%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.3% cyan, 67.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 245.4 degrees, a saturation of 50.8% and a lightness of 47.1%. #463bb5 color hex could be obtained by blending #8c76ff with #00006b.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#463bb5 color description : Moderate blue.

#463bb5 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#463bb5 has RGB values of R:70, G:59,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0.67,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 4602805.

Shades and Tints of #463bb5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010103 is the darkest color, while #f4f4f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#463bb5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#73727e is the less saturated color, while #1904ec is the most saturated one.
